svn commit: r335051 - head/sys/arm64/include
Andrew Turner
andrew at FreeBSD.org
Wed Jun 13 11:58:42 UTC 2018
Author: andrew
Date: Wed Jun 13 11:58:41 2018
New Revision: 335051
URL: https://svnweb.freebsd.org/changeset/base/335051
Log:
Add more Cavium CPU part numbers.
While here split the lists by vendor.
Sponsored by: DARPA, AFRL
Modified:
head/sys/arm64/include/cpu.h
Modified: head/sys/arm64/include/cpu.h
==============================================================================
--- head/sys/arm64/include/cpu.h Wed Jun 13 11:49:34 2018 (r335050)
+++ head/sys/arm64/include/cpu.h Wed Jun 13 11:58:41 2018 (r335051)
@@ -78,7 +78,7 @@
#define CPU_IMPL_MARVELL 0x56
#define CPU_IMPL_INTEL 0x69
-#define CPU_PART_THUNDER 0x0A1
+/* ARM Part numbers */
#define CPU_PART_FOUNDATION 0xD00
#define CPU_PART_CORTEX_A35 0xD04
#define CPU_PART_CORTEX_A53 0xD03
@@ -87,6 +87,12 @@
#define CPU_PART_CORTEX_A72 0xD08
#define CPU_PART_CORTEX_A73 0xD09
#define CPU_PART_CORTEX_A75 0xD0A
+
+/* Cavium Part numbers */
+#define CPU_PART_THUNDER 0x0A1
+#define CPU_PART_THUNDERX_81XX 0x0A2
+#define CPU_PART_THUNDERX_83XX 0x0A3
+#define CPU_PART_THUNDERX2 0x0AF
#define CPU_REV_THUNDER_1_0 0x00
#define CPU_REV_THUNDER_1_1 0x01
More information about the svn-src-all
mailing list